Official duties. The Mint Police is responsible for protecting over $100 billion in Treasury and other government assets stored in U.S. Mint facilities in Washington, D.C., Philadelphia, Denver, San Francisco and Fort Knox. The Mint Police also safeguards over 2,800 U.S. Mint employees. In addition, the United States Mint Police have guarded …Field Chief of Police. Robert A. Police ...Federal Employees Retirement System. The Federal Employees Retirement System, or FERS, became effective January 1, 1987. Almost all new employees hired after December 31, 1983, are automatically covered by FERS. Certain other federal employees not covered by FERS have the option to transfer into the plan. FERS is a three-tiered retirement plan.The Federal Employees Retirement System. The Federal Employees Retirement System (FERS) is available for all government employees. FERS consists of a basic benefit plan, social security, and the Thrift Savings Plan (TSP). Both the Mint and the employee contribute to the basic benefit and social security.
